Stocks Bounce, But Recovery Shallow

EQUITIES
  • Equity markets are higher early Tuesday, with markets bouncing off the Monday NY session lows. Nonetheless, the recovery so far has been somewhat shallow, with the e-mini S&P at around the 50% retracement for the Friday-Monday range.
  • Across Europe, the financials and energy sectors are leading the bounce, with consumer staples and healthcare names at the foot of the table - providing further evidence of modest risk-on appetite Tuesday.
